One Carnival Cruise guest recently found simply how pricey also one of the most fundamental drinks can be when paying independently as opposed to purchasing a beverage bundle.
Passenger Tests Carnival Cruise’s Per-Ounce Soft drink Pricing
In a viral video clip with greater than a million views, material developer @ogcrumbley explained the mind-blowing experience of utilizing Carnival’s self-serve soft drink terminal without a beverage package.
The video clip reveals a small screen beside the soft drink fountain presenting the per-ounce prices and settlement process.
To utilize the equipment, guests have to scan their room essential card to authorize fees straight to their cabin account. The display clearly shows the price: 27 cents per ounce for any kind of drink dispensed from the water fountain.
@ogcrumbley scanned his room trick and loaded a small yellow mug with Sprite.
After filling the modest-sized mug, the last tally showed up on display: 8 52 ounces of soft drink. At 27 cents per ounce, the single serving expenses $ 2 30 In contrast, a standard 12 -ounce can of soft drink generally sets you back under $ 2 at a lot of convenience stores on land.

What is a Drink Package?
Cruise ship lines typically provide beverage plans as a way for travelers to streamline beverage acquisitions throughout their journey. Instead of paying per beverage, visitors can pay an established everyday rate that covers a wide range of beverages.
These plans typically come in 2 classifications: alcoholic and non-alcoholic. Depending on the cruise line, a plan could include soft drinks, specialized coffees, mineral water, alcoholic drinks, wine, or beer. For vacationers who intend to buy drinks consistently, a beverage plan could eventually be more affordable.
How Much Do Drink Plans Expense on a Carnival Cruise ship?
Carnival offers 2 beverage plan choices :
JOY! is its alcohol-inclusive strategy, which begins at $ 69 95 per person, daily when bought prior to sailing (the price is a little higher if purchased on board).
The bundle covers most cocktails, beer, and white wine priced under $ 20, together with soft drinks, energy drinks, bottled water, and specialty coffee. Guests obtain up to 15 alcoholic drinks each day, plus limitless non-alcoholic beverages. A 25 % discount rate is put on drinks not fully covered by the bundle, such as bottle or premium spirits.
JOY! No Evidence is for guests who prefer to skip alcohol. Circus offers the bundle at $ 29 99 each, each day. This choice consists of soft drinks, juices, mineral water, milkshake or smoothies, shakes, energy beverages, and an option of zero-proof mixed drinks, alcohol-free beer, and sparkling wine.
Both packages must be purchased for the whole size of the cruise JOY! requires every adult in the very same stateroom to participate, and both bundles feature restrictions such as no sharing and no use off the ship.
